Output 85a38dfffdff3e00e849cb3dbd18fc4235cbedcb97a162dc04eb3a9e730d0fc1:1

value
5308544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5140d5092c60ea0707b87bc38d2e2ecd54f1179f OP_EQUAL
address
396eKhZt12xmt7GawDU9kDcdtuLsoc2BxJ
transaction
85a38dfffdff3e00e849cb3dbd18fc4235cbedcb97a162dc04eb3a9e730d0fc1
confirmations
315819
spent
true